Icky Blossoms is an electropop trio[1] formed in Omaha, Nebraska in 2011, bringing together singer/synth player Sarah Bohling and singer/multi-instrumentalists Derek Pressnall and Nik Fackler.
[2] The three became acquainted through the Omaha arts scene and Pressnall's sidebands[3] Tilly and the Wall and Flowers Forever.
[4] In early 2012, Icky Blossoms signed to Omaha-based Saddle Creek,[5] who released the band's self-titled, full-length LP on July 17, 2012.
Produced by TV on the Radio multi-instrumentalist Dave Sitek,[6] it is said to be an “album of sharp mechanical grooves and romantic attitude” by Spin magazine.
[7] The Icky Blossoms' Song "Babes" was used in a trailer for the movie Sin City: A Dame to Kill For shown first at San Diego Comic-Con in July 2014.
